Genomic Analysis of Bacteriophage BUCT86 Infecting Klebsiella Pneumoniae.


ABSTRACT: Phage BUCT86 possesses a genome of 44,542 bp of double-stranded DNA, with a G+C content of 54%. The result of BLASTn analysis showed that the genome sequence of phage BUCT86 shared similarity with that of Klebsiella phage CX1, with 82% query coverage and 93.31% identity.
